Los Pumas iron out the kinks

Los Pumas lost 10-28 to South Africa in the Plate semifinal of the opening round in Dubai in December and a week later in Cape Town lost 5-26 to the same BlitzBoks team in the Cup Final in Cape Town.

Gomez Cora, in unveiling his squad for the next two legs of the World Series in Wellington (January 30 and 31) and Sydney (February 6 and 7), said it requires just minor tweaks and "using their opportunities".

"In Dubai and Cape Town we were very good in securing possession and in the contact areas," the coach said.

"We have worked on the aspects of our game that cost us [in the opening rounds].

"We have always been very good on defence, but struggled to maintain possession – while our finishing also required some work.

"That is where our emphasis has been in training in the build-up to these next two tournaments."
